Mom's Potato Pancakes

I never tire of this childhood favorite. Crispy on the outside and soft and creamy on the inside with just a hint of onion, these are terrific with eggs for breakfast or as a side dish at dinner.

INGREDIENTS

  • leftover mashed potatoes, cold
  • 2 large eggs
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1/2 cup finely diced onion
  • 1/4 cup flour, more for dusting
  • canola oil

DIRECTIONS

Stir together the mashed potatoes, eggs, onion, salt, pepper, and 1/4 cup flour. Form into patties and dredge in flour, patting off the excess. Fry patties in a preheated pan over medium-high heat for about 6 minutes, flipping every couple minutes. Serve topped with ketchup.
